Absolutely - the Soviet Union was arguably the largest nation to carry nukes aboard Diesel-Electric submarines (both SLBM's and Nuclear Torpedoes). The loss of the DE Soviet Submarine K-12, and the subsequent recovery attempt by the United States (Project Azorian) to recover her nukes and code materials is a good example as to how far we were willing to go during the Cold War to gain an advantage. Many nations today who still use DE boats often carry nuclear weapons as part of their weapons loadout.
There were many different anti submarine devices. There were nets underwater, along with mines. Torpedoes are the current main weapon. There were also depth charges and the hedgehog used by ships to create explosions under the water.
